The Heart Failure Device market is a subset of the Cardiovascular Devices market, which includes a range of medical devices used to diagnose, treat, and monitor cardiovascular diseases. Heart Failure Devices are used to treat patients with congestive heart failure, a condition in which the heart is unable to pump enough blood to meet the body's needs. These devices include implantable cardiac defibrillators, cardiac resynchronization therapy devices, and left ventricular assist devices. Implantable cardiac defibrillators are used to detect and treat life-threatening arrhythmias, while cardiac resynchronization therapy devices are used to improve the coordination of the heart's pumping action. Left ventricular assist devices are used to support the heart's pumping action in patients with severe heart failure.
